UC Browser version 9.5 for Java (.jar) was a significant update released around July 2014, designed for pre-smartphone and early internet-enabled cell phones using the MIDP 2.0 profile .
Mobile data was expensive and slow in the late 2000s and early 2010s. UC Browser 9.5 utilized data compression algorithms that reduced data consumption by up to 90%. This resulted in faster page load times and significantly lower phone bills. 3. Tabbed Browsing
